Output e88863a3c6e6c68eb9849e60263fadefd6432ce9cdaf172449436b0f76e09fda:2

value
10783053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09045327fe973eabc0575d4e5a4e9b6f8e07a009 OP_EQUAL
address
32WhBmJRN8zsFPRGXSm461SXM1TC5WVHJg
transaction
e88863a3c6e6c68eb9849e60263fadefd6432ce9cdaf172449436b0f76e09fda
spent
true